On 1/31/24 14:18, Fabian Grünbichler wrote: > On January 30, 2024 7:40 pm, Max Carrara wrote: >> Ceph has a postinst hook that sets the ownership of '/var/lib/ceph/*' >> to ceph:ceph (in our case), but misses out on '/var/lib/ceph/crash/posted'. >> >> This patch therefore also updates the permissions of '/var/lib/ceph/*/*'. >> >> Signed-off-by: Max Carrara <m.carr...@proxmox.com> >> --- >> ...rmissions-of-subdirectories-of-var-l.patch | 42 +++++++++++++++++++ >> patches/series | 1 + >> 2 files changed, 43 insertions(+) >> create mode 100644 >> patches/0015-debian-adjust-permissions-of-subdirectories-of-var-l.patch >> >> diff --git >> a/patches/0015-debian-adjust-permissions-of-subdirectories-of-var-l.patch >> b/patches/0015-debian-adjust-permissions-of-subdirectories-of-var-l.patch >> new file mode 100644 >> index 000000000..951a2a6ed >> --- /dev/null >> +++ b/patches/0015-debian-adjust-permissions-of-subdirectories-of-var-l.patch >> @@ -0,0 +1,42 @@ >> +From 0000000000000000000000000000000000000000 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 >> +From: Max Carrara <m.carr...@proxmox.com> >> +Date: Thu, 11 Jan 2024 14:04:16 +0100 >> +Subject: [PATCH] debian: adjust permissions of subdirectories of >> /var/lib/ceph >> + >> +A rather recent PR made ceph-crash run as "ceph" user instead of >> +root [0]. However, because /var/lib/ceph/crash/posted belongs to root, >> +ceph-crash cannot actually post any crash logs now. >> + >> +This commit fixes this by also updating the permissions of >> +/var/lib/ceph/*/* - the subdirectories of the directories in >> +/var/lib/ceph. >> + >> +[0]: https://github.com/ceph/ceph/pull/48713 >> + >> +Signed-off-by: Max Carrara <m.carr...@proxmox.com> >> +--- >> + debian/ceph-base.postinst | 8 ++++++++ >> + 1 file changed, 8 insertions(+) >> + >> +diff --git a/debian/ceph-base.postinst b/debian/ceph-base.postinst >> +index 75eeb59c624..7ca0b9b6c43 100644 >> +--- a/debian/ceph-base.postinst >> ++++ b/debian/ceph-base.postinst >> +@@ -40,6 +40,14 @@ case "$1" in >> + chown $SERVER_USER:$SERVER_GROUP $DIR >> + fi >> + done >> ++ >> ++ # also adjust file and directory permissons for subdirectories >> ++ for SUBDIR in /var/lib/ceph/*/* ; do >> ++ if ! dpkg-statoverride --list $SUBDIR >/dev/null >> ++ then >> ++ chown $SERVER_USER:$SERVER_GROUP $SUBDIR >> ++ fi > > this would probably benefit from being merged with the loop above and > being switched to find? > > find(utils) is Essential, so its existence is a given..
